        Important component of the energy generation system

        Coenzyme Q10

        Our body needs energy to live. It absorbs most of it through food and drink. In each of our cells, mitochondria work like mini power plants, converting the nutrients we ingest into the universal energy carrier ATP (adenosine triphosphate). Coenzyme Q10 plays a key role in this process, known as oxidative phosphorylation. Organs such as the heart and lungs, which require particularly high levels of Q10, have particularly high concentrations. The body can produce the coenzyme itself. However, production decreases from the age of 30. A balanced diet serves as an external source of Q10. Fish, meat, legumes, nuts, and vegetable oils are particularly rich in coenzyme Q10.

        What is Q10?What is Q10?

        Q10Coenzyme Q10, also known as ubiquinone or coenzyme Q10, is a vitamin-like substance that is both produced in the body and absorbed through food. Its biological function is to convert energy from food into the body's own energy. The organs with the highest energy requirements—especially the heart, liver, and lungs—correspondingly have the highest concentrations of Q10. A Q10 deficiency can lead to significantly lower energy levels and a weakened immune system.

        Which foods contain a lot of Q10?Which foods contain a lot of Q10?

        Your body is capable of producing Q10 itself. However, your body's own production declines after age 30. A balanced diet serves as an external source of Q10. Fish, meat (offal), legumes, nuts, and vegetable oils in particular contribute to a good Q10 supply.

        What should I consider when taking cholesterol-lowering medication?What should I consider when taking cholesterol-lowering medication?

        Statins not only inhibit cholesterol synthesis, but also the body's own Q10 production. Therefore, if you are taking cholesterol-lowering drugs (statins), you should definitely supplement with Q10.
